Understanding the Technology

Before we get into the “how-to,” it’s important to understand the underlying technology that makes this possible. There are a few different ways your iPhone can interface with your garage door opener. The most common methods involve Wi-Fi connectivity, Bluetooth, or HomeKit compatibility. Each method has its own advantages and requirements, so let’s break them down:

Wi-Fi Connectivity: Many modern garage door openers come equipped with built-in Wi-Fi. These openers connect to your home’s Wi-Fi network, allowing you to control them remotely through a dedicated smartphone app. This is often the most versatile option, as it allows you to open and close your garage door from anywhere in the world, as long as you have an internet connection.

Bluetooth: Some garage door openers use Bluetooth technology. While Bluetooth has a shorter range than Wi-Fi, it can be a reliable option for opening your garage door when you’re within close proximity. Bluetooth-enabled openers often come with a dedicated app that allows you to control the door from your iPhone.

HomeKit Compatibility: Apple’s HomeKit is a smart home platform that allows you to control various devices, including garage door openers, using your iPhone, iPad, or Apple Watch. HomeKit-compatible garage door openers seamlessly integrate with the Apple ecosystem, allowing you to control them through the Home app or Siri voice commands.

Steps to Open Your Garage Door with Your iPhone

Now that you understand the technology, let’s walk through the steps to set up your iPhone to open your garage door. The specific steps will vary depending on the type of garage door opener you have, but here’s a general guide:

Step 1: Check Compatibility: The first step is to determine if your existing garage door opener is compatible with any of the aforementioned technologies. Check the manufacturer’s website or the product manual to see if it supports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, or HomeKit. If your current opener isn’t compatible, you may need to upgrade to a newer model.

Step 2: Install the App: If your garage door opener is Wi-Fi or Bluetooth enabled, download the corresponding app from the App Store. The app will typically guide you through the setup process, which involves connecting the opener to your home network or pairing it with your iPhone via Bluetooth.

Step 3: Connect to Your Home Network (Wi-Fi): For Wi-Fi-enabled openers, follow the app’s instructions to connect the opener to your home’s Wi-Fi network. This usually involves entering your Wi-Fi password and allowing the app to configure the connection.

Step 4: Set Up HomeKit (If Applicable): If your garage door opener is HomeKit compatible, you can add it to the Home app on your iPhone. Open the Home app, tap the “+” button, and select “Add Accessory.” Follow the on-screen instructions to scan the HomeKit setup code (usually found on the opener or in the product manual) and add the opener to your HomeKit setup.

Step 5: Test the Connection: Once you’ve completed the setup process, test the connection to ensure that your iPhone can successfully open and close the garage door. Use the app or Siri voice commands to control the door and verify that it responds as expected.

Tips for a Smooth Setup

Here are a few tips to ensure a smooth and successful setup:

  • Read the Manual: Always refer to the manufacturer’s instructions for your specific garage door opener model. The manual will provide detailed information on the setup process and any specific requirements.
  • Ensure a Strong Wi-Fi Signal: If you’re using a Wi-Fi-enabled opener, make sure your garage has a strong and stable Wi-Fi signal. A weak signal can lead to connectivity issues and unreliable performance.
  • Update Firmware: Keep your garage door opener’s firmware up to date. Manufacturers often release firmware updates to improve performance, fix bugs, and enhance security.
  • Secure Your Network: Protect your home network with a strong password and enable security features like WPA3 encryption to prevent unauthorized access to your garage door opener.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Even with careful setup, you might encounter some issues. Here are a few common problems and potential solutions:

  • Connectivity Problems: If your iPhone can’t connect to the garage door opener, check your Wi-Fi connection, ensure the opener is within range, and restart both your iPhone and the opener.
  • App Issues: If the app is not working correctly, try updating it to the latest version, clearing the app’s cache, or reinstalling it.
  • HomeKit Problems: If you’re having trouble with HomeKit, make sure your iPhone is signed in to iCloud and that HomeKit is enabled in your iCloud settings. You may also need to reset the HomeKit configuration and start over.

FAQs

Q: Can I use my Apple Watch to open my garage door?

A: Yes, if your garage door opener is HomeKit compatible, you can control it using your Apple Watch through the Home app or Siri.

Q: What if my garage door opener doesn’t have Wi-Fi or Bluetooth?

A: You can purchase a smart garage door opener controller that adds Wi-Fi or Bluetooth connectivity to your existing opener. These controllers typically connect to your opener’s existing wiring and allow you to control it through a smartphone app.

Q: Is it safe to control my garage door with my iPhone?

A: Yes, as long as you take appropriate security measures, such as securing your home network and using a strong password for your garage door opener app. Also, always ensure the area is clear before operating the door.
